Common Issues and Errors Related to ccavhelper32.dll
DLL files, fundamental to our systems, can sometimes lead to unexpected errors. Here, we provide an overview of the most frequently encountered DLL-related errors.
- Ccavhelper32.dll not found: The required DLL file is absent from the expected directory. This can result from software uninstalls, updates, or system changes that mistakenly remove or relocate DLL files.
- Ccavhelper32.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.
- Cannot register ccavhelper32.dll: The message means that the operating system failed to register the DLL file. This can happen if there are file permission issues, if the DLL file is missing or misplaced, or if there's an issue with the Registry.
- This application failed to start because ccavhelper32.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
- The file ccavhelper32.dll is missing: This suggests that a DLL file required for certain functionalities is not available in your system. This could have occurred due to manual deletion, system restore, or a recent software uninstallation.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Ccavhelper32.dll Error
In this guide, we will fix ccavhelper32.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annow
and press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
